2049: Tackling the Issues

With John Knefel and Molly Knefel – The dangers of molly; Casio’s calculator watch vs. Apple’s iWatch; Johnny “Football” Menziel, Antonio “Liu Kang” Brown, Ray “Wifebeater” Rice, Jerry “Genitalia” Jones; Kevin Sorbo defends Mel Gibson; Chick-Fil-A founder dies; a church gargoyle kills a young mother; War Machine arrested; Muslim women and their eyesight

Guests:
John Knefel


Molly Knefel

Sorry, Danny. People aren't just excited because it's Apple.

Don't underestimate the Apple Watch. I know it's Keith and Chemda's job to make fun of every aspect of it, but it actually packs a shitload of things not found in other smart watches. Think outside the box about how people will be using its features for years to come.

The watch offers vibrations to inform you when you should turn left or right. This could be so useful for pedestrians and cyclists who don't want their phone on their bike somewhere or don't want to stop on the side of the street to pull out their phone look at it, then get back into their bike. It saves time and it's safer. This is just one small thing among many.

Chemda was spot-on about having to take the phone out of pockets and purses. This is an annoying first world problem, particularly for women. I already hate needing a purse just because a lot of women's clothing don't have practical pockets that can even fit a regular smart phone now. Maybe in the back pocket, if that. I would use the watch more than a phone if it meant that I wouldn't have to fumble around in a purse.

As for the other arguments about being more in sync with technology and being less social in person... Well, it's not like we're going to get any less tech obsessed. The same douchebags who constantly check their phones when they're hanging out with you are the same inconsiderate people who are going to be staring at their watches like dumb dumbs. Don't worry about it. This kind of thing is already here. People are ignoring you and are drawn to their phones.

I felt compelled to post this because, right after Apple made their product announcements, people who enjoy hating and Android geeks immediately started posting about how much Apple copied Android phones, as if though these companies don't constantly copy each other.

I own both Android and iOS based phones as a designer and developer, and I can tell you that they both have their own issues. If you're looking for base-level performance, either is fine. But no one can beat Apple's attention to detail and how inclusive they are to both men and women and the different sizes, styles and preferences they have (at least for these watches). Apple created a whole new interface for their new product. Many other companies don't do this. They other companies basically slapped their existing interfaces onto watch screens. This type of detail is why Apple will be at the top of the game for a while longer.
